The shuffling along the O-line was mad yesterday with the injuries. Boutte starts, goes down, MT comes in at guard. Alright, no problem. Then Weathersby goes down and Boutte goes back to RG, and MT shuffles to RT. Then Malone goes down, so mid series we shuffle our center to LT, and bring in Dodd. Luckily Clapp never missed a play at LG with his injury. Brumfield also came in at RG when MT's helmet came off.
